WebJun 3, 2024 · Bulla: A fluid-filled blister more than 5 mm (about 3/16 inch) in diameter with thin walls. A bulla on the skin is a blister. A bulla on the pleura (the membrane covering the lung) is also called a bleb. In Latin a bulla was a "bubble, stud or knob." It referred to any rounded protrusion, particularly one that was hollow or cystic. WebJun 3, 2024 · Bulla: A fluid-filled blister more than 5 mm (about 3/16 inch) in diameter with thin walls.
